Challenges Facing Boeing
Boeing is currently grappling with significant challenges in the stock market, as its stock price has plunged nearly 40% since the start of the year. Despite a slight rise of over 1.5% in a single day’s trading, investor confidence remains shaky, exacerbated by ongoing financial management issues within the company. Employee dissatisfaction is evident, with approximately 33,000 workers striking since September for better pay and pension benefits. This strike, now lasting six weeks, threatens more extensive disruptions in manufacturing operations, compounding Boeing’s current predicaments.
Potential Opportunities for Investors
Despite these challenges, some see opportunities for savvy investors. Jim Cramer, host of CNBC’s Mad Money, suggests that now might be the time to consider investing in Boeing while the stock is priced low. The strategy of ‘buy low and sell high’ could prove advantageous if Boeing navigates through its financial turbulence. Cramer expressed optimism, pointing out that buying Boeing at its current price of $143 represents a potential bargain for investors willing to hold through uncertainty.
Nevertheless, investing in Boeing remains fraught with risk. The company’s future depends on overcoming its financial woes and restoring investor confidence. The stakes are substantial, as further downturns remain possible if Boeing’s challenges persist.
